The ACCUPRO 40280562 is a 45-degree lead angle indexable chamfer face mill designed for precision face milling and chamfering operations on metal workpieces. It accepts four HNKU 4.542AZER or HOKU 4.542AZER inserts held by screw clamps and delivers a negative radial, positive axial rake geometry that balances cutting forces and extends insert life. The cutter spans a minimum cutting diameter of 2.0 inches and a maximum cutting diameter of 2.3544 inches, with a maximum depth of cut of 0.130 inches. Coolant-through capability supports chip evacuation and thermal management during heavy cuts. The tool body is machined from steel and mounts via a 0.75-inch arbor hole with a 0.3209-inch keyway for positive drive engagement.
This face mill is suited for production machining environments where a single tool must perform both face milling and edge chamfering in one pass. The ADSM cutter style and CI series designation place it in a family of arbor-mount face mills commonly used on horizontal and vertical machining centers, as well as manual knee mills equipped with appropriate arbors. Right-hand cutting direction makes it compatible with standard spindle rotation on conventional CNC machining centers. Machinists and CNC operators working with steel, cast iron, and similar ferrous materials will find the four-insert layout appropriate for moderate-to-high feed rates within the 0.130-inch depth-of-cut envelope.
Compatible inserts are HNKU 4.542AZER and HOKU 4.542AZER, insert size code 08. The tool mounts on 0.75-inch (3/4-inch) arbors and is designed for use with standard arbor-mount face mill setups on machining centers or milling machines with right-hand spindle rotation.
Installation and insert changes should be performed by a qualified machinist or CNC operator with the spindle fully stopped and the machine locked out per applicable safety procedures. Torque insert screws using the appropriate Torx or hex key driver supplied by the insert manufacturer. Verify arbor and keyway engagement before starting the spindle, and confirm coolant-through lines are connected and unobstructed before initiating a cut. Follow the insert manufacturer guidelines for starting feeds and speeds when seating new inserts.
